    Galento: Quick fists with a deficient reach, superb hook, granite chin and some susceptibility to cuts. Sounds like Jerry Quarry.

    Unlike Jerry, Tony would never get psyched out by Ali, and wouldn't gas as a result of getting his head messed with. Like Wepner nearly did, Two-Ton could actually last the championship distance if not stopped by facial damage. I do in fact believe Galento would repeat fellow left hooker Chuvalo's two time feat of going the distance against a prime GOAT without hitting the deck. This was a really tough man who went over 100 fights without getting floored in an era of six ounce gloves.

    True. I've got some clippings from late 1963 where Galento says Clay can beat Liston with his speed and movement.

    I've also seen an Ali interview from probably the 70s where Ali's listing a few of the of the great heavyweights of all-time, he mentions Tony Galento in there with the likes of Marciano and Tunney..
